Summary

BSE has issued a notification regarding the listing of further securities issued by companies under Employee Stock Option Plans (ESOP) and Employee Stock Option Schemes (ESOS). The circular provides details of lock-in periods, share quantities, and designated share transfer (DST) number ranges for various ESOP issuances.

Key Points

  • Total of 3,02,000 shares are being listed under ESOP/ESOS schemes
  • Lock-in expiry dates range from August 29, 2025 to August 30, 2025
  • Individual issuances range from 3,800 shares to 70,000 shares
  • DST (Designated Share Transfer) number ranges provided for each issuance
  • 17 separate ESOP/ESOS issuances covered in this notification
